Software Announcement February 18, 2003 OS/390, V1.5 Supports XML Open Standards for Java and C++ Parsers and Java XSLT Processor Overview IBM X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390, V1.5 is designed to provide a valuable infrastructure component to assist you in creating, integrating, and maintaining your business-to-business (B2B) solutions. What s New in V1.5 OS/390, V1.5 provides Apache-based extensible Markup Language (XML) parser technology for both Java and C++. exensible Stylesheet Language Transformations (XSLT) processor support is provided for Java. OS/390, V1.5 includes current software developed by the Apache Software Foundation. The parsers in this release correspond to the Apache Software Foundation s Xerces2 Java Parser 2.2.1 and Xerces-C++ Version 2.1.0 The XSLT processor in this release corresponds to the Apache Software Foundation s Xalan Java Version 2.4.1 Key Prerequisites IBM zseries server or S/390 hardware z/os V1.2 (5694-A01), or later; or z/os.e V1.3 (5655-G52), or later. Description OS/390, V1.5 is designed to improve the speed of deployment and help reduce the complexities of information exchange within business integration. This software is provided, at no additional charge, to customers who have a license for either: z/os V1.2 (5694-A01), or later z/os.e 1.3 (5655-G52), or later What s New in V1.5 The XML C++ Parser (XML4C V5.0.0), based on Apache Software Foundation s Xerces-C++ Version 2.1.0 incorporates the following features: New DOM C++ bindings based on the previously experimental idom interface (designed for improved performance). Provides the ability to prepare and cache grammars. This new feature has been designed for enhanced performance by enabling the reuse of grammars when parsing with validation. Experimental DOM 3. Optionally exploits z/os Unicode Services. The XML Java parser (XML4J V4.1.3) is based on the Apache Software Foundation s Xerces2 Java Parser 2.2.1 and offers the following: Added API for Post Validation Info Set The XSLT Java Processor (LotusXSL-Java Version 2.4.3) offers the following: Prototype for DOM Level 3 xpath experimental API New support standardized EXSLT (extensions to XSLT) extension support Updated parser support to align with current technology Product Positioning X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390 fits within an Enterprise Application Integration (EAI) family of IBM transformation and integration products. Technical Information Specified Operating Environment Hardware Requirements The hardware requirements for this product are any z/series or S/390 hardware or equivalent hardware that supports: z/os V1.2 (5694-A01), or later z/os.e V1.3 (5655-G52), or later Software Requirements: OS/390, V1.5 requires z/os V1.2 (5694-A01), or later, or z/os.e V1.3 (5655-G52), or later. In addition, z/os UNIX or OS/390 UNIX System Services base elements must be active. The Java XML parser and XSLT processor require that IBM Development Kit for OS/390, Java 2 Technology Edition (5655-D35) with PTF UQ62598, or later be installed. Compatibility: The X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390 is based on open source software from Apache which does not provide for upward compatibility. Care must be taken when installing OS/390, V1.5 since the parsers and XSLT processor in this toolkit are not necessarily upward compatible with previous versions. The packaging of OS/390, V1.5 is designed so that applications that are using either X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390, V1.4 or X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390, V1.3 will continue to run. This allows for continued use of these levels of the toolkit by applications that have written to their specific APIs. Limitations For important information about interoperability and supported environments, refer to the XML Toolkit Web site at: http://www.ibm.com/zseries/software/xml Planning Information X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390 V1.5 (5655-J51) replaces X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390 V1.4 (5655-J51). Installability: Due to general lack of upward compatibility in the Apache open source code upon which it is based, OS/390, V1.5 cannot guarantee upward compatibility. Therefore, applications based on prior releases, in general, may need to continue to require those prior releases. In support of these releases, both V1.4 and V1.3 are included in the IBM XML Toolkit for z/os and OS/390, V1.5 distribution package and will be installed, by default, along with V1.5, if not already present. While XML Toolikit for z/os and OS/390 requires z/os V1.2, or later, IBM XMLToolkits for z/os and OS/390 V1.3 and V1.4 continue to support OS/390 and its associated hardware as documented in their corresponding customer announcements. Since OS/390, V1.5 does not include a C++ XSLT Processor, the continued use of the V1.4 C++ Processor is required for support of this feature.
